Ground continuity testing is performed to confirm that the conductive chassis of a device is safely connected to the earth ground … WebNov 23, 2010 · Nov 22, 2010. #3. From the niceic guide to PAT testing. "A value of 0.1 ohms should be met without difficulty for larger appliances. For low wattage appliances and luminaires, a value of 0.5 ohms applies". My own tester has a pass fail threshold of 0.3 ohms. Agreed it's difficult sometimes. tema kegiatan hari pahlawan
